由Frost 和 Sullivan’s 工業(yè)自動化實踐提供
摘要
文章主要介紹了叢集(CLUSTERING)的概念及主要功能優(yōu)勢。通過群集,能夠達到降低許多生產過程場合因硬件多重冗余而導致的高成本,而始終能夠確保服務器的可用性。合并站點時,在不影響關閉系統(tǒng)功能的情況下,群集方法會減少中央控制室的成本和人力。此外,群集還可以用來將站點拆分成更小的子類以增加系統(tǒng)整體容量或者分散系統(tǒng)的負載。
背景
本白皮書是Citect 委托,以介紹和闡述過程控制的群集概念和自動化選擇為目的。
本白皮書由Frost & Sullivan 的工業(yè)自動化實踐的分析家纂寫。
Frost & Sullivan成立于1961年,是一家全球化迅速發(fā)展的咨詢公司。通過它的幫助,全球共有1000多家公司和新興企業(yè)達到并超過它們預期的增長目標。Frost & Sullivan目前在全球設有31個辦事處,擁有員工1500余名。Frost & Sullivan工業(yè)自動化服務領域有MES,PLCs, SCADA, 公共汽車及以太網,資產管理,資產最優(yōu)化,SC過程和制造系統(tǒng)的監(jiān)視和市場追蹤技術。
想了解更多的工業(yè)自動化的相關信息請登錄http://www.industrialautomation.frost.com
關于Citect
Citect是世界領先的提供工業(yè)自動化系統(tǒng)、實時智能、建筑自動化體系、新一代 MES和基準應用型軟件的供應商。以開放的工業(yè)技術為杠桿,旗下的產品如CitectHMI/SCADA, Ampla, Nexa and Meta可鏈接多種工廠商務系統(tǒng)。Citect的產品已經在超過80個國家中進行了安裝,并且在眾多工業(yè)領域中得到廣泛的應用執(zhí)行,其中包括:采礦、冶金、食品和飲料、制造、工具生產、排水給水、天然氣管道、能源分配以及制藥行業(yè)。
總部位于澳大利亞的悉尼,并在大洋洲,東南亞,中國,日本,南北美洲,歐洲,非洲和中東等地區(qū)和國家設有代表處。
了解更多信息請訪問www.citect.com
©所有權利不得侵犯
本白皮書通過Citect的委托提供。
Frost & Sullivan對于Citect提供給我們信息的紕漏不負任何責任。
本報告完成于2007年2月
集中化和本地化的矛盾
--由叢集來調和
長期困擾大多數(shù)程序操作的高級管理問題如下:
■ 如何在集中化和本地化之間找到平衡?
■ 如何在不增加網絡的風險和損失系統(tǒng)本地化功能的前提下使集中操作最優(yōu)化?
■ 如何既能減少冗余的硬件成本又能最有效的平衡控制系統(tǒng)?
集中化:統(tǒng)一監(jiān)測和控制
IT全局畫面顯示有各種各樣的好處。很多公司都了解這點,因此會在程序數(shù)據集合方面進行高額投資以整理一個統(tǒng)一的指示器展示系統(tǒng)運行狀態(tài),擯棄了系統(tǒng)不規(guī)則的缺點,增加了跨系統(tǒng)操作的透明度并可以對各個生產過程進行全盤清晰的分析。
但是,當高度依賴網絡鏈接時,過于集中化會導致風險增加。 同時,實施集中化監(jiān)控常常與本地化監(jiān)控之間也常需要有個取舍關系。
本地化:關閉程序的監(jiān)視和控制
在典型的系統(tǒng)操作中,就地監(jiān)測具有集中監(jiān)控的所無法達到的好處,如直觀的分毫不差的過程視圖、分析和控制。它可減少意外操作的反應時間,使高級管理層放心。
但如果企業(yè)在它的程序控制和自動化方案中采用過度本地化的解決方案(例如,每個網站上的本地化獨立網絡系統(tǒng)),那么這個結構將會產生很多不是很明顯的后果:并給所有的數(shù)據都能被中央數(shù)據庫反饋。另外,每個起到“控制島”功能的本地化系統(tǒng),都承受與其他站點不同步的風險。
最重要的是,這樣的系統(tǒng)在安置職員,維護和升級時需要投入很高的成本。有時,這種過度本地化給硬件帶來的高成本意味著不是所有的本地系統(tǒng)都會配置這種服務器。為了削減這方面的成本,有些企業(yè)努力在尋求不同程度的本地化的同時甚至可能對所有的現(xiàn)場站點都不配置冗余的服務器,這樣大大降低了這些站點的可靠性。
過度本地化會增加復雜性和運營成本卻無助于提高操作的效率。過度集中化則有可能就現(xiàn)實性而言可能太簡化了。
那么,這些明顯的矛盾能夠協(xié)調起來嗎?
一些企業(yè)通過咨詢專業(yè)的服務來解決這個問題。大量的編程工作來連接各個系統(tǒng)或項目。在多數(shù)情況下, 那些企業(yè)能夠達到連接系統(tǒng)或項目的目的,但卻沒能顯現(xiàn)這種整合的優(yōu)勢。更糟糕的是,有的企業(yè)可能投入了相當多的工程師資源將獨立的項目結合起來,結果卻創(chuàng)造一個平行的集中化項目。這樣未必會得到真正叢集的好處。
兩個世界的最佳結合點:叢集
要解釋這個概念,首先要認識到不是所有的程序,就操作速度和危險度而言,都需要充分的本地化和專用的控制系統(tǒng)的。例如,一個水系統(tǒng)的利用可能是24/365全天候運轉,但是很明顯它的遠程站完全不需要安排員工到各站點進行全天候職守。類似的,一個油氣天然氣設施可能跨越好幾個地方,但也并不需要在每個遠程局域站都設置控制室。
理解這一點的企業(yè)就能發(fā)現(xiàn)并利用這個的機會,的確可以節(jié)省大量的開支且提高運營效率。例如,美國的一個燃氣輸
送公司曾經一度需要在每個20+的壓縮機站設有24小時監(jiān)控。通過安裝Citect提供的自動化方案SCADA系統(tǒng),這個公司取消了在每個小壓縮機站的全時職員安置,在大部分的其他站點減少了員工而是實行單班維護?,F(xiàn)在,只有中央操作中心運行24/365全天候員工職守。每年可節(jié)省500萬美元的操作費用。
如上所述,這些好處都是相當可觀的。但是縮減遠程站點的職守員工,降低遠程站點硬件的維護和升級費用并不會導致本地化的好處受損。
叢集使魚和熊掌可以兼得。
什么是叢集?
從集并不是大規(guī)模的集合。簡單的說,從集就是過程元素的分類或組織,同一分組內的過程元素關聯(lián)性很強,而不同分組之間的過程元素關聯(lián)性很弱。
在程序控制中,從集是將多個SCADA系統(tǒng)結合起來以提供一個統(tǒng)一的操作界面。可以分為警報組織,趨勢分析,報表和I/O變量標簽以致于使曾經需要被多個操作員監(jiān)視的系統(tǒng)如今可以由一個操作員進行跨系統(tǒng)瀏覽和監(jiān)控。叢集是通過基于過程而不是基于機器來達到這一點的。
可以用簡單的組態(tài)例子來幫助說明這個問題。在情節(jié)A中,實施從集之前,一個操作有4個生產線,每條線需要2各服務器(一個基礎的和一個備用的)。在情節(jié)B中,實施從集之后,一個中央處理器就可以相當于4個生產線的服務器。這意味著在每條線或機器上不需要備用服務器,每條生產線都實現(xiàn)了冗余。集中化就得到了,實現(xiàn)了集中化,卻絲毫未影響本地化。
叢集的好處
叢集有如下一系列的好處:
■ 通過減少偏遠站點/線路/地點的員工來壓縮成本
■ 通過減少控制室的數(shù)量降低成本
■ 通過在每個站點/線路/地點減少冗余硬件來降低成本
■ 通過壓縮整個系統(tǒng)的比例降低成本。在SCADA系統(tǒng)上加載新信息。在從集化的系統(tǒng)里,不需要高成本升級或更換服務器就能夠實現(xiàn)更多的功能。
通過不斷的提高得到使項目管理得以改進,并能保證數(shù)據完整性和標準化(因為群集的集中化能使在一個地方的變化在全部的系統(tǒng)得到復制而不需要在每個單個系統(tǒng)里變更)。操作員的專業(yè)化成為了可能(以程序來設置一個系統(tǒng),將人力集中在報警系統(tǒng),趨勢系統(tǒng),報告系統(tǒng)上,而不是分析每個機器的多個系統(tǒng))以上好處都可以在大范圍的終端處的一實踐:從傳統(tǒng)的水&廢水處理或油燃氣管道到其他的行業(yè)如采礦,冶金,制造,制藥,基礎設施工程如建筑自動化項目等。
澳大利亞的一位大型礦山作業(yè)的系統(tǒng)控制工程師打算采用從集系統(tǒng),對于叢集的潛在的優(yōu)點,他如是說:從集就是我們要選擇的方法。它很適合我們這種類型的業(yè)務。我們有4-5個獨立的區(qū)域,每個區(qū)域獨立運行。在過去如果我們遇到那種缺少光纖或服務器的網絡建設問題時,通常的配置是將無法得到趨勢或報警報告。從集功能可以彌補這些不如意,而且我們還能將網絡服務器從10個減少到5個左右。服務器成本節(jié)省一半是另一個重大的優(yōu)點。
實施叢集: 合并或分隔
叢集在具體實施過程中有多種不同的表現(xiàn)形式。在很多情況下它可以用于合并系統(tǒng),而在其他情況下可以用來拆分系統(tǒng)。
合并:傳統(tǒng)的叢集應用在合并網站或系統(tǒng)中。通過產生一個單獨的報警明細表和單獨的跨系統(tǒng)趨勢圖,操作員可以在任何情形下或例外情況下跨系統(tǒng)操作。在一個典型的操作環(huán)境中,建立這種合并的環(huán)境需要2-3周的時間。存在的難點是,當需要合并那些重名的變量標簽、趨勢或事件時 ,定制的工作量就大大增加了。
分隔: 叢集還可以通過中央服務器的維護來分隔系統(tǒng)或產生可靠的子系統(tǒng)或子叢集。這種方法可以用于增加全部系統(tǒng)的容量,分散系統(tǒng)負荷和保證系統(tǒng)關閉功能。
它還可以通過報警,趨勢,報告,標記的分系統(tǒng)保證來提高系統(tǒng)的可靠度。同時在擴大系統(tǒng)的情況下,拆分系統(tǒng)可以通過在單個機器上增加服務器,允許用戶突破64000個群集單獨報警工業(yè)的限制。設定分隔系統(tǒng)的過程需要花2天到一個星期的時間。
圖一,合并現(xiàn)場站點
圖二,分隔現(xiàn)場站點
復制叢集
隨著企業(yè)的成長(就生產/工藝或信息流量的擴大),各個系統(tǒng)需要同步擴大。這需要一些時間來復制系統(tǒng)。使用采用從集的方法,企業(yè)有能力為一個項目多次運用同一個設置,并把該設置自動地復制到各個叢集。這就保證了更簡便快捷的升級系統(tǒng)。
它也同樣意味著一個項目一旦被測試,只要復制該工程就能確保生成任意數(shù)量的重復系統(tǒng),而不需要對這些復制出來的系統(tǒng)一一進行測試。就操作員而言,這也意味著操作員可以根據命令在同一個頁面上看到不同時間里不同叢集的運行。隨著合并叢集,相似的標記/事件/趨勢的存在會給透明叢集合并重復項目帶來挑戰(zhàn)。
叢集引出的思考
絕大多數(shù)現(xiàn)有的SCADA 方案供應商都能夠為過程控制終端用戶們提供關于叢集的建議或實施叢集。為了正確地進行,終端用戶需要咨詢或回答如下問題:
■ 當前的控制體系中哪些現(xiàn)場環(huán)節(jié) (控制室, 人力, 硬件等)可以進行改進同時又不影響本地系統(tǒng)的功能?
■ 或者,另一方面,哪個系統(tǒng)有分隔系統(tǒng)以提高容量和平衡系統(tǒng)加載的潛力?
■ 被提及的叢集是如何支持網絡故障風險的?
■ 當合并各個網絡站點時,怎么解決變量標記/趨勢相似的問題?
■ 需要額外增加多少內存和處理器運算能力
■ 被提議的叢集日后修改起來難易程度如何?
對這些問題的理解會幫助終端用戶將使用從集系統(tǒng)的效益最大化,SCADA解決方案供應商將會在操作情境下和基于終端用戶的商業(yè)優(yōu)先權原則考慮后,幫助客戶找到答案。
最重要的是,叢集方法的潛在用戶們需要理解如何量化這個潛在的好處。這些好處不僅僅包含計算那些通過節(jié)省硬件設施、控制室和人力而節(jié)約的費用,還需要羅列那些隨著調和集中化和本地化需求而帶來的間接的但同樣重要的好處。